About Ola electric IPO :

Ola electric are a pure EV player in India and are building vertically integrated technology and manufacturing capabilities for EVs and EV components, including cells.We manufacture EVs and certain core EV components like battery packs, motors and vehicle frames at the Ola Futurefactory.

Our business focuses on capturing the opportunity arising out of electrification of mobility in India and we also seek opportunities to export our EVs in select international markets in the future. We have delivered four products and additionally announced six new products since our first product announcement in August 2021.

We commenced delivery of our first EV model, the Ola S1 Pro, in December 2021. we announced other new EV scooter models, the Ola S1 X (2 kWh) and the Ola S1 X (3 kWh), in addition to the Ola S1 X+, as well as a line-up of motorcycles comprising four models, Diamondhead, Adventure, Roadster and Cruiser.

We plan to commence delivery of the Ola S1 X (2 kWh) and the Ola S1 X (3 kWh) by the first half of Fiscal 2025 and the motorcycles in the first half of Fiscal 2026. We had the highest revenue of all Indian incorporated electric 2Ws (“E2Ws”) original equipment manufacturers (“OEMs”) from E2W sales in Fiscal 2023.

We undertake R&D activities in India, the United Kingdom (“UK”) and the United States (“US”) focused on designing and developing new EV products and core EV components, such as battery packs, motors and vehicle frames. We are in the process of building our EV hub in Krishnagiri and Dharmapuri districts in Tamil Nadu, India, which includes our Ola Futurefactory, our upcoming Ola Gigafactory and co-located suppliers in Krishnagiri district.

Who Is QIB In IPO?

QIB Stands For “Qualified Institutional Buyer” In The Context Of An IPO (Initial Public Offering). QIBs Are A Category Of Institutional Investors Who Are Considered Financially Sophisticated And Meet Certain Regulatory Criteria For Participating In Capital Markets. In The Context Of An IPO, QIBs Play A Significant Role As They Contribute To The Overall Demand For Shares And Help Determine The Success Of The Offering.

Who Is NII In IPO?

NII Stands For “Non-Institutional Investors” In The Context Of An IPO (Initial Public Offering). Non-Institutional Investors Are A Category Of Investors Who Participate In The IPO Alongside Institutional Investors And Retail Investors. NII Typically Includes High Net Worth Individuals (HNIs), Corporate Bodies, Trusts, And Other Entities That Are Not Classified As Institutional Investors But Have The Financial Capacity To Invest Significant Amounts In The IPO.

Who Is RII In IPO?

RII Stands For “Retail Individual Investor” In The Context Of An IPO (Initial Public Offering). Retail Individual Investors Are Individual Investors Who Participate In The IPO Alongside Institutional Investors And Non-Institutional Investors. RII Typically Includes Individual Investors Who Do Not Meet The Criteria To Be Classified As Institutional Investors Or Non-Institutional Investors.

Who Is EMP In IPO?

“EMP” In The Context Of An IPO (Initial Public Offering) Typically Stands For “Employee.” In Some IPOs, A Certain Portion Of The Shares May Be Reserved For Allocation To Employees Of The Company Going Public. These Employees Are Often Referred To As “Employee Shareholders” Or “Employee Participants” (EMP).
